There was a problem hiding this comment. Choose a reason for hiding this commentThe re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more. It's part of #34630. In the long-term you want to use of course meson-python (configured via pyproject.toml). But in the short to midterm its easier to just call meson directly. That's at least how scipy/numpy proceeded: https://github.com/scipy/scipy/pull/14847/files#diff-e42998d51257e6f84aa51ffa5f4ed1544cb12f97a94978c44f3bc281b5324d79R390-R500 And yes, the meson file added in this PR can be used for this purpose. In fact, I believe we can get ride of the conf and setup packages, but of course there still needs to be some way to provide the runtime-config (probably by just putting the generated conf file in the correct place in the builddir).
